ESPN are reporting that Ravel Morrison has been charged with two counts of assault against women in Manchester and will appear in court in Salford on Thursday.
The 21-year-old, formerly with Manchester United, is accused of attacking a young woman outside a bar in Manchester city centre in the early hours of Sunday morning.
He is also accused of assaulting the same woman and another 39-year-old woman hours later. Morrison, from Urmston, Manchester, was arrested on Wednesday and has been charged with two counts of common assault. He is due at Manchester and Salford Magistrates’ Court on Thursday. A spokeswoman for Greater Manchester Police said: "At about 3.20am on Sunday, July 27 2014, police were called to an address on Alexandra Road, Peel Green, Salford, following reports a 19-year-old woman and a 39-year-old woman had been assaulted. Officers attended and established the young woman had also been assaulted outside a bar in Manchester city centre earlier that evening and a 21-year-old man was subsequently arrested at a later date. "Ravel Morrison, of Urmston, is charged with two common assaults. He is due before Manchester and Salford Magistrates’ Court on July 31, 2014.’’
